Mistake no. 2: Letting yourself be influenced by cognitive biases

Biases such as similarity bias, halo effect or confirmation bias distort the assessment of candidates. Mistake no. 3: Relying too much on CVs and experience

CVs don’t always reflect a candidate’s real skills. Information may be embellished, or even false.
